How to Select a Casino Online

Online casinos are digital gambling establishments that allow players to place wagers and win real money from the comfort of their own homes. They offer a wide variety of games, including traditional table games like poker and blackjack, as well as innovative slot machines and live dealer options. They also feature enticing bonuses to attract new players and retain existing ones. However, selecting the right casino online involves a meticulous consideration of various factors that significantly impact gaming safety and fairness.

To ensure a safe gaming environment, online casinos must employ state-of-the-art encryption technology. This technology scrambles data that travels between the player’s device and the casino’s servers, preventing unauthorized access to personal information and financial transactions. In addition, reputable online casinos must be licensed by recognized gambling authorities to operate in their jurisdictions.

The best online casinos offer a wide range of payment methods. This allows players to fund their accounts in a way that is most convenient for them. In addition, they must provide transparent policies regarding withdrawal processing times and minimum and maximum withdrawal limits. Consistency in these areas significantly enhances player satisfaction and trust in the platform, which ultimately leads to a rewarding online casino experience.

When choosing an online casino, make sure to look for a site that offers multiple ways to contact customer support. This is important because if you ever encounter any problems, you want to be able to get in touch with someone right away. You should also find out if the customer support is available around the clock and whether they speak your language.

A reputable online casino will use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) encryption to protect its players’ personal and financial information. This technology scrambles the data that travels between the browser of the user and the casino’s server, preventing unauthorized access to sensitive information such as banking details or login credentials. In addition, a good online casino will also use a trusted escrow service to process payments for players.

A trustworthy online casino will offer a variety of banking methods, including credit and debit cards, e-wallets such as PayPal or Skrill, and classic bank wire transfers. These options will cater to the varying preferences of players from different countries and help them fund their accounts quickly and securely. Additionally, a reputable online casino will have clear withdrawal policies that clearly outline the expected timeframe for withdrawals and any associated fees.
